Output 18c53f84a45def0082859a429be1dce461f4fe02ba3ba73ff68896c6aa6073aa:15

value
99041166
script pubkey
OP_0 OP_PUSHBYTES_20 3390acbcab5a1e8817e3579ca710b38fa4ace143
address
ltc1qxwg2e09ttg0gs9lr27w2wy9n37j2ec2rncnnga
transaction
18c53f84a45def0082859a429be1dce461f4fe02ba3ba73ff68896c6aa6073aa
spent
true